Alphabetical List Tree DiagramDetailed Mineral List:
β Cinnabar Formula: HgS |
β 'Columbite-(Fe)-Columbite-(Mn) Series' Localities: |
β 'Fergusonite' |
β Fergusonite-(Y) Formula: YNbO4 |
β 'Garnet Group' Formula: X3Z2(SiO4)3 |
β Gold Formula: Au |
β Ilmenite Formula: Fe2+TiO3 |
β Magnetite Formula: Fe2+Fe3+2O4 |
β 'Monazite' Formula: REE(PO4) |
β Opal Formula: SiO2 · nH2O |
β Opal var. Fire Opal Formula: SiO2 · nH2O |
β Samarskite-(Y) Formula: YFe3+Nb2O8 |
β Zircon Formula: Zr(SiO4) |
